Job Search and Career Advice Platform

Enable job alerts via email!

Software Engineer, Test Automation Platform

PLT Engineering

Selangor

On-site

MYR 60,000 - 80,000

Full time

17 days ago

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ading technology firm in Malaysia is seeking a Backend Software Engineer to join their team in Petaling Jaya. You will design, develop, and maintain high-performance backend systems using the Go programming language. Responsibilities include building frameworks to improve engineering efficiency, conducting code reviews, and troubleshooting complex issues. This is an onsite position, providing an exciting opportunity to work within a dynamic tech environment.

Qualifications

  • Experience in designing, developing, and maintaining backend systems.
  • Proficient in the Go programming language.
  • Ability to optimize application performance and troubleshoot software issues.

Responsibilities

  • Build frameworks and libraries for product engineers.
  • Design and implement scalable backend services.
  • Conduct code reviews and provide feedback.
  • Troubleshoot and debug complex software issues.

Skills

Go programming language
Backend system design
Scalability
Performance optimization
Code review
Job description
Get to know the team

Our Developer Experience team builds frameworks, libraries and primitives for fellow engineers, so that they product features more quickly. You will be reporting to Software Engineering Manager II, FLIP. Some folks and companies would recognise this as a "Platform Engineering Team", and that is what we do. We aim to bring joy, delight and excellence into the daily work of Grab engineers. Our tools are used by thousands of engineers in Grab and these tools include code scaffolding for a microservices, libraries for resiliency features, dependency management.

Get to know the role

We are looking for Software Engineer, backend to join our team in Petaling Jaya, Malaysia. As a key member of our team, you will be responsible for designing, developing, and maintaining high-performance, scalable backend systems that power our cutting-edge applications.

This role is onsite based in our Petaling Jaya, Malaysia office.

The Critical Tasks You Will Perform
  • You will build product and services that are frameworks, libraries and primitives that allow product engineers to build their services more efficiently
  • You will build foundational tools so that engineers don't have to reinvent the wheel
  • You will design and implement efficient, scalable, and maintainable backend services using Go programming language
  • You will optimize application performance and improve system efficiency
  • You will participate in architectural discussions and contribute to technical decision-making processes
  • You will conduct code reviews and provide constructive feedback to maintain high code quality standards
  • You will troubleshoot, debug, and fix complex software issues in production environments
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.